Buffer overflow in Ibm Tivoli_storage_manager_fastback
CVE-2016-0212
Stack-based buffer overflow in IBM Tivoli Storage Manager FastBack 5.5 and 6.1.x through 6.1.11.1 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(daemon crash) via unspecified vectors, a different vulnerability than CVE-2016-0213 and…
Vulnerability class: Buffer Overflow
EPSS: 0.032 (87.3th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.
C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 9.8 (Critical). Vector: C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H.
Affected products
- Ibm Tivoli_storage_manager_fastback — versions 5.5.0, 6.1.0, 6.1.0.0
